What was the origianl radio in a '95 993C2? Mine has a Blaupunkt, but I know the 1996 had the Becker radios, did hey come in the '95 also?

I looked at the OE radio I took out of my '95. All it says is Porsche CR-1, part no. 993.645.104.00, made in Japan. It's an AM/FM/cassette unit.

Blaupunkt was out after MY94 and the Becker radios were not ready in time for MY95 so Porsche used Alpine for one model year. The cassette radio had Porsche on the faceplate and the CD unit had Alpine. Beckers were in all 96-98 993's.

Yes, the Becker CDR-210 can easily be installed in a '95. See the following post for additional information.

Yes, the CR-210 and CDR-210 are interchangeable, wirings are all thesame. BTW, is anyone out there selling a CDR-210, I want to replace my CR-210, can't listen to them Beatles CDs
